ISLAMABAD (Kashmir English): Information Minister Atta Tarar has said that a “coordinated negative information campaign” against Pakistan with “malicious intent’ has been launched from outside the country for the past few days.

“The objective of this is to create deliberate confusion and misinformation, quoting unnamed sources and officials,” the minister wrote in a post on X.

In a statement, Tarar said that this “unprofessional intent to discredit Pakistan’s role for sustainable peace in the region speaks of the frustration of those who are weary of peace.”

He noted that facts and verification by credible domestic media sources, as well as multiple fact-check forums, have already called out the propaganda.

“We understand quite clearly that behind such stories are certain elements, mainly the detractors of peace, who are unable to come to terms with Pakistan’s role for peace in the region as well as Pakistan’s continued and successful fight against foreign-sponsored and abetted terrorism,” he stated.

He added that the elimination of terrorism, the resolution of disputes, and the prevalence of peace perhaps do not suit those behind this malicious campaign.

However, he said, Pakistan and its responsible media will continue to expose the nefarious designs of those behind this coordinated campaign.

“The effort and role of Pakistani media and influencers to unmask this malicious campaign is most commendable.”
